User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Macintosh; Intel Mac OS X 10.8; rv:29.0) Gecko/20100101 Firefox/29.0 (Beta/Release) Build ID: 20140506152807 Steps to reproduce: 1. open the page http://trafficdinner.com/ with the latest firefox on MAC OSX 10.8.5 2. close the tab with cmd+w 3. undo close the tab with cmd+shift+t Actual results: The tab was reopened, but the page is not loaded and refresh (cmd+r) doesn't work. Expected results: The page should be displayed and the refresh should work.

This happen again today with different site I think that this happen when a tab is open for a long time, a close it and reopen it again. If I open new site no problem, but with taps from yesterday there is a problem How to reproduce: 1. Open several different pages with and without form 2. minimize the window 3. work in other window 4. wait for 1 day (sleep and wake your macbook) 5. on the next day open the minimized window and close a tab with cmd+w. undo close it with cmd+shift+t Here is a video about the bug https://dl.dropboxusercontent.com/u/26532408/firefox-bug.mov
